Frequently Asked Questions
How much do rail car repairers make in the U.S.?
The median rail car repairers salary in the United States is $67,530 per year (mean $70,680), and about 80% earn between $46,800 and $95,100.
How much do rail car repairers make per hour?
Roughly $34 per hour, based on a mean annual wage of $70,680 and 2,080 work hours per year.
Which state pays rail car repairers the most?
Massachusetts has the highest average pay for rail car repairers at $101,040 per year (median $108,680).
What is the job outlook for rail car repairers?
Employment is projected to change +2.8% from 2024 to 2034 (About as fast as average), with about 1,500 openings per year.
